Unusual Options Activity Update: FSIN, MPEL, IVN, WLP, AVP, URBN, ANN
Implied Volatility Mover
Implied volatility in the options on Fushi Copperworld (FSIN) is moving up sharply today, as shares fall 88 cents to $6.69 on heavy volume of 1.5 million shares. Typical share volume in the name through midday is less than 200,000. It's not clear what is driving the action, as there are no headlines on the Beijing-based electrical equipment (copper wires) company. But options on the stock are seeing heavy trading as well. 9,660 puts and 3,290 calls so far and levels of implied volatility jumped 44 percent to 150.
Volume Signals
Melco Crown Entertainment (MPEL) options volume is running 4X the (22-day) average, with 27,000 contracts traded and call volume accounting for 51 percent of the volume.
Ivanhoe Mines (IVN) options volume is 4X the average daily, with 20,000 contracts traded and put volume representing for 78 percent of the activity.
Wellpoint (WLP) options volume is running 2X the average daily, with 19,000 contracts traded and call volume accounting for 79 percent of the activity.
Increasing options activity is also being seen in Avon Products (AVP), Urban Outfitters (URBN), and Ann Taylor (ANN).
